A crisis does not automatically mean that something is "wrong" with us. Rather, it is a state of being overwhelmed: what has previously supported us suddenly no longer works. This can be very frightening, but it often also comes with an opportunity – namely, to find new paths and grow internally. Possible triggers for a crisis include: separations or losses, professional upheavals or overload, illness, both physical and mental, conflicts in the private environment, transitions in life (e.g. children moving out, entering retirement).In a crisis, it is often helpful not to have to be alone. Psychotherapy offers a safe space where feelings like fear, sadness, anger, or hopelessness can be expressed. A psychotherapeutic accompaniment can help you regain stability, make everyday life more manageable, and restore inner calm. It is also important to strengthen resources, to connect to previous strengths and coping strategies. Slowly, it is possible to develop new perspectives. Out of the crisis, new values, goals, and courses of action can emerge. A crisis often feels hopeless at the moment. But it does not mean stagnation, rather change.
